Saki is ice-staking to the left with velocity of 5 m/s. A steady breeze starts blowing. Causing saki to accelerate leftward at a constant rate of 1.5 m/s2. After 6s , what is saki velocity

Answer:

Final velocity will be equal to 14 m/sec      

Explanation:

We have given initial velocity u = 5 m/sec

Constant acceleration is given [tex]a=1.5m/sec^2[/tex]

Time t = 6 sec

We have to find the final velocity

From first equation of motion [tex]v=u+at[/tex], here v is final velocity, u is initial velocity , a is acceleration and t is time

So [tex]v=5+1.5\times 6=14m/sec[/tex]

So equal final velocity will be equal to 14 m/sec
